How much energy does a Tesla megapack have?
The Megapack has a maximum energy capacity of 3 megawatt-hours (MWh), equivalent to 3,000 kilowatt-hours (kWh). The Powerwall has 13.5 kWh of usable capacity, which means that the Megapack can store more than 200 times the energy of a single Powerwall.
How much does Megapack cost?
It reveals a price of $1,235,890 for a single Tesla Megapack, but that’s not the usual use case for the product. Tesla actually uses a default quantity of 10 Megapacks in the configurator. With 10 Megapacks, Tesla lists a price of $9,999,290, which results in a price per kWh of $327.87.

How much does a 1 MW battery cost?
Our bottom-up estimates of total capital cost for a 1-MW/4-MWh standalone battery system in India are $203/kWh in 2020, $134/kWh in 2025, and $103/kWh in 2030 (all in 2018 real dollars). When co-located with PV, the storage capital cost would be lower: $187/kWh in 2020, $122/kWh in 2025, and $92/kWh in 2030.

What is Autobidder Tesla?
Autobidder is a real-time trading and control platform that provides value-based asset management and portfolio optimization, enabling owners and operators to configure operational strategies that maximize revenue according to their business objectives and risk preferences.

Are battery prices falling?
The price of lithium-ion batteries has declined by 97% since 1991.A battery with a capacity of one kilowatt-hour that cost $7500 in 1991, was just $181 in 2018. That’s 41 times less. What’s promising is that prices are still falling steeply: the cost halved between 2014 and 2018.

Are solar batteries coming down in price?
Solar cells now are less than one-thousandth of their cost in 1977. It’s an astounding drop, and on average the price halved every four years. Note this is just for cells.
